蜂胶中有效成分的提取及其抗氧化性能的研究

【摘要】 研究了用乙醇提取蜂胶中有效成分的工艺条件,并对其进行了抗氧化性能的研究。经响应面优化的试验结果表明最佳提取条件为:乙醇浓度为94.51%,提取温度为34.44℃,提取时间为33.86h,料液比为1:15.91。抗氧化试验表明蜂胶的乙醇提取物(EEP)可有效地延缓油脂脂质过氧化反应,通过与维生素E和茶多酚进行比较,其抗氧化性能明显优于二者,表明蜂胶的乙醇提取物是一种很有潜力的天然、安全、高效的油脂抗氧化剂。

【Abstract】 The extract conditions on the activity of propolis by ethanol and their antioxidants were studied simultaneously. The results showed the best extract conditions was: ethanol concentration 94.51%, extracting temperature 34.44℃, extracting time 33.86 h and ratio of propolis to liquid 1:15.91 by orthogonal test according to responds surface methodology. Anti-oxidative effect of ethanol extract of propolis(EEP)on lard was studied.The results showed that EEP could inhibit the reaction of lipid peroxidation of oil significantly. The anti-oxidative effect of EEP on lard was better than VE and tea polyphenols. Propolis was a potential kind of natural ,safe and effective antioxidant.
